I have edited a Sulani lot for the location, I think it's a good spot to build this airport in your TS4 game if you have Island Living ☺️🌴 The next image is an example of what I am working with, when making items from the game locations. They are mostly all attached to a large structure and need to be separated. Then the image files are very large with the textures for many items all on one image (and one mesh piece completely off of the image). So I make new, smaller images for the objects so as to not bloat the package file unecessarily, and I make new bump & specular maps for them (bump is for shadows and lines detail, specular is for shine). The next image shown in Blender is the liberated dock fence with the preservers still attached. I've adjusted the size, but as you can see the proportions of ACNH items are often way too short to look right next to Sims, so the mesh gets size/proportion adjusted some more. I will be making the "fence" like I made the rope barriers in other sets, where there are a few variations of what is there to allow for placing them where they are wanted (like a full 2 poles with rope, just a pole, just a rope). The life preserver will also be its own object.
Update (late Thursday night):
The fence pieces are finally finished. There are 8 total pieces for making the fence any way you want. There is a piece with 2 poles and a rope, 4 different versions of poles, and 3 versions of rope, all shown above on the lot and in a couple close-ups. All of the pieces have new image textures that I've reconfigured, and then remapped the items in order to make the files smaller without losing detail. Above there is a pic of the original mapping in Blender. You can see the area used by a fence piece is very little on this whole image. I've also added a gif of the Island Living plane and the base game compatible plane next to each other to show the floating. Update (floor again):
Tried some more things, still not working, I fnally got a working pattern with using just a checkered pattern. For some reason it will not let me make the floor simply where it can be placed easily like a puzzle, it wants to orient the pieces in its own way. I have saved my original image files and will go back to this floor at the end. If I still can't find an answer I will have to add it to my list of weird things that won't work that I want to figure out and release the floor as the checkered pattern shown above.
